idiot son England, UK

Not that the idiot son adventure has been a short hop, any rainy day bus ride to Bognor Regis. Formed at the turn of the last century, Stibbington has been a decade long journey from its shabby conception under a railway arch off of the Holloway Road. Consequently there has been plenty time to ingest, chew, swallow and expunge. Gallows humour, life, death and the bit inbetween. ... more
